Many years ago, my wife Maria and I were wondering why people hadn’t signed up for what we thought was a stellar event, so we decided to evaluate all the variables… 

  • Was the event interesting or did it meet a need for people?
  • Had we communicated it clearly, widely and often?
  • Had we done things in the past with excellence so people could expect this to be of the same caliber? 
  • What other events were being offered in the area at the same time?
  • Was the time of day and season of year affecting participation?

We felt positive about the answers to those questions, so we began asking people individually if they were planning to attend. People responded that it sounded like a great event and there were no other conflicts at the time, but they couldn't commit to sign on the dotted line  because they wanted to keep all options open in case another opportunity came up.

Maria and I decided that from then on when planning events, we would always keep in mind LBO.

LBO (Last Best Offer) affects our decision making. It could be related to FOMO (Fear Of Missing Out) and has nothing to do with BOGO (Buy One Get One), but IDK (I Don’t Know) for sure, so I’ll let you MTD (Make The Decision). 

Through the years, we discovered that sometimes those who wrestled with LBO came back to us after the event and expressed regret for not attending. They had heard about all the fun people had and wished they had made the decision to come. In fact, they found themselves at the time of the event still waiting for something to happen.

I’m not suggesting we over schedule. In fact, I'm suggesting we be very intentional about prioritizing our time and calendar, especially as fall rolls around. LBO can be subtle, invasive and devastating. So, don’t fall prey to LBO.
